    Understanding the Electric Two-Seat Regulating Valve
    An electric two-seat regulating valve is designed to precisely control the flow of fluids or gases through a pipeline by adjusting the position of the valve’s internal components in response to an electric signal. Unlike manual or pneumatic valves, these electric valves are powered by electrical actuators, allowing for automated, remote, and precise control. This makes them ideal for environments where constant monitoring and adjustment of flow are necessary.
    The term "two-seat" refers to the design of the valve, which features two sealing surfaces (or seats). This configuration provides improved sealing performance and helps to minimize leakage, enhancing the efficiency of the system. The two-seat structure also makes the valve capable of handling high-pressure and high-temperature applications, making it versatile for a wide array of industries.
